我在plone中使用了aws.pdfbook插件。这个插件使用htmldoc并将页面转换为pdf,可以打印或下载。我想附加一个页眉和页脚到pdf-ed的内容。我该怎么做呢?我是plone的新手,不知道插件的代码存储在哪里。如果有人能给我代码来附加一个页眉和页脚到pdf,我也将不胜感激。我在linux box.Thanks上使用plone 4.2。
发布于 2012-07-30 19:28:48
已修复。这很简单。转到ZMI> portal_view_customizations> printlayout (aws.pdfbook.interfaces.IAWSPDFBOOKLayer)并在tag中添加页眉。
发布于 2012-07-30 15:22:38
实际上,你可以自己检查HTMLDOC documentation。
页眉和页脚可以使用HTML注释进行配置。
因为aws.pdfbook使用每个内容类型的自定义模板
https://svn.plone.org/svn/collective/aws.pdfbook/trunk/aws/pdfbook/browser/templates/
您应该能够通过在您自己的策略包中使用z3c.jbot来自定义相关模板,以便覆盖其中一个模板。
https://stackoverflow.com/questions/11722853
复制